Movement Alert|Zijin Mining Rises 3.13% in Regular Trading, US Non-Farm Payrolls Miss Expectations Sharply as Fed Dovish Signals Boost Gold Sector

Market Focus
07/06

On July 6, Zijin Mining rose 3.13% in regular trading, trading at HK$31.78/share, with turnover of HK$463 million.

On the news front, US June non-farm payrolls increased by only 57,000, significantly below market expectations of 118,000. The weakening labor market led traders to fully price out the Fed's December rate hike expectations, providing a strong tailwind for gold-related equities. CICC noted that previously fully-priced rate hike expectations may face unwinding pressure, and after prior overweight positions are cleared, gold's safe-haven value is expected to return, driving a technical recovery across the gold sector.

This follows Fed Chair Waller's dovish remarks at the ECB Sintra symposium last week, where he indicated inflation expectations and risks had declined, avoiding discussion of a July rate hike. Gold prices have since reclaimed the $4,000/oz level. Within the Gold sector, ZIJIN GOLD INTL rose 4.84%, CHINAGOLDINTL rose 3.63%, ZHAOJIN MINING rose 2.30%, LINGBAO GOLD rose 1.84%, and CHIFENG GOLD rose 0.53%.
